Product Description
Mel Gussow, the longtime drama critic for The New York Times, has put together a revelatory book of conversations with the famously reticent author and his chief collaborators. In this revealing and poignant collection, Gussow paints a portrait of Samuel Beckett, the novelist and playwright whose body of work is unmatched for its intensity and cohesiveness. Although Beckett never allowed an interview, he did talk informally with Gussow over a ten-year period. Conversations with and about Beckett includes those encounters, with talk of actors, directors, the general state of the theater, art, life -- and tennis. The conversations, previously unpublished, show the reputedly austere author as modest, humorous, and open-minded but always precise and revealing about his own work, which he discusses with great acuity.

Amazon.com Review
Veteran New York Times drama critic Mel Gussow enjoyed direct access to the great Irish dramatist, meeting with him a number of times over the course of a decade. The heart of this collection of essays are revealing remembrances of Gussow's conversations with Beckett. Also included are interviews with Jack McGowran and Billie Whitelaw, great performers of Beckett's work, and a collection of Gussow's critical writing on Beckett. Conversations with and about Beckett is a small book with remarkable depth.
